MnAl12 is an intermetallic compound combining manganese and aluminum, belonging to the family of lightweight metallic materials with potential for structural or functional applications. This material system is primarily of research interest rather than established in high-volume industrial production, with development focused on leveraging the low density of aluminum combined with manganese's strengthening and magnetic properties. Engineers would consider MnAl12 in early-stage projects where lightweight performance, cost reduction, or magnetic functionality could provide advantages over conventional aluminum alloys or steel alternatives.
